NFRC welcomes CITB’s 2025–26 Business Plan
NFRC (National Federation of Roofing Contractors) welcomes the Construction Industry Training Board’s (CITB) 2025‑26 Business Plan and its central three priorities:
-
Inform and enable diverse, skilled people into construction
-
Develop a training and skills system to meet current and future needs
-
Support the industry to train and develop its workforce
“The CITB’s pillars essentially mirror the core of NFRC's own Skills Strategy,” says Ruth Scarrott, NFRC Head of Careers. “It’s encouraging to see the national plan align so closely with the pathway the roofing sector has been championing for the past few years.”
“Roofing employers want less paperwork and more action. The CITB’s increased commitment to simpler grants and employer networks is a welcome step in the right direction that should pay dividends.”
The Business Plan underlines the value of closer collaboration with trade bodies, and NFRC has already observed greater engagement from them as a result of the Farmer review.
